Ticket: Rotabit vault stuck in locked state

The Rotabit secrets-rotation utility left its staging vault locked after a half-finished rotation cycle. Scheduled rotations are skipping silently, so downstream services are running on aging credentials. Root cause: the rotation job crashed before releasing the seal. Future maintainers should add a watchdog for this. For now, unseal manually with the rotation CLI, entering the recovery passphrase shown below.

recovery phrase for fajeg-kawep: druix-gorius-briax-ulaeth-fraox-lammir-pelox-jormir-pelwyn-julir

INTERNAL MEMO — Finance Team Only

Re: Term Sheet from Caldrey Systems

Caldrey's revised term sheet arrived Tuesday. Key points: a three-year supply commitment, volume rebates tiered at 8% and 12%, and an exclusivity clause covering the Velmora product line. Lena Harwick has flagged the exclusivity language as potentially restrictive given our pipeline with other partners. Please model cash impact under both tiers before Friday's review. Our position going into negotiations is noted below.

board note of kahag-baguf: The finance team signed off on a budget of $419.2 million for Project Gorvan.

Subject: Memtrace cut-over complete

Team,

Cut-over to Memtrace v2 for GPU memory profiling finished last night. Old v1 agents are disabled; any tickets referencing v1 dashboards should be closed as resolved-by-migration. Sampling overhead is now under 2% and allocation traces include kernel names. Known gap: profiles older than 30 days were not migrated. Point customers at the v2 docs for setup questions. For reference when troubleshooting, the agent now runs with the following configuration.

settings of bagaf-bawip:
[aldax]
port = 5000
region = south-4
host = aldax.brasklabs.corp
team = brivan
timeout_ms = 2000
retries = 2